Output 95896c63b1e0a9a4b7e63adc61dee62ac0617f7425efddf78f7fcf9e1b896253:2

value
71162313
script pubkey
OP_0 OP_PUSHBYTES_32 bc8755617f0f44b0e25b4e9d68a620e71db2f3d7838b628e9b72ae13eca7a4de
address
bc1qhjr42ctlpaztpcjmf6wk3f3quuwm9u7hsw9k9r5mw2hp8m985n0qzr4rhs
transaction
95896c63b1e0a9a4b7e63adc61dee62ac0617f7425efddf78f7fcf9e1b896253